About Corridor

Software development is becoming autonomous. The fastest teams already work this way, and at Corridor, we are leading the way on secure development as the rest of the industry follows.

Security tools were designed for a world where a person wrote the code and a person reviewed it. That's changing quickly. Corridor is securing software factories. We are the security solution for software that builds itself at every level of autonomy. We are preventing vulnerabilities as agents write code, and guiding teams to help decide what's safe to ship.

We're a small, talented team, led by Jack Cable (Former CISA - Secure by Design), Ashwin Ramaswami (Former CISA, Stanford, and Schmidt Futures) and, Alex Stamos (Former CISO of Facebook, Yahoo, SentinelOne).

Corridor is backed by Conviction, with a $25M Series A led by Felicis and our customers include ElevenLabs, Lovable, Mercor, and Langchain.


The Role

We're looking for a Technical Support Engineer to be the technical front line for Corridor's customers - troubleshooting issues, digging into code and CI/CD workflows, and making sure engineering and security teams get fast, expert answers so they can keep shipping secure software with confidence.

You'll work hands-on with customers' GitHub repositories, CI/CD pipelines, and Corridor's product to diagnose and resolve technical issues, manage support requests end-to-end in Pylon, and partner closely with Engineering and Product to fix root causes and improve the product for everyone.


What You'll Do

  • Respond to customer inquiries via Pylon, email, and Slack, and own tickets through to resolution

  • Investigate, reproduce, and resolve technical issues across customers' GitHub repositories, CI/CD pipelines, and integrations with Corridor

  • Dig into logs, code, and configurations to pinpoint root causes, partnering closely with Engineering on complex or novel issues

  • Guide customers through onboarding, implementation, and troubleshooting so they realize value from Corridor quickly

  • Track trends in support volume and recurring issues, and advocate for fixes and improvements in product planning

  • Build and maintain documentation, FAQs, and internal tooling to make support faster and more scalable as we grow

  • Partner with Customer Success, Sales, and Product to ensure a seamless, end-to-end customer experience


Who You Are

  • You're a curious, technical problem-solver who enjoys getting into the weeds with customers and code to find the real fix.

  • You're comfortable reading code, working in GitHub repos, and reasoning about CI/CD and modern developer workflows

  • You have a customer-first mindset and take ownership of issues until they're truly resolved

  • You communicate clearly with both technical and non-technical stakeholders, in writing and in conversation

  • You're organized and can triage and prioritize across multiple open issues at once

  • You're energized by a fast-moving, early-stage environment and enjoy building process as you go


Qualifications

  • 2–5+ years in a technical support, solutions engineering, or technical account management role, ideally in cybersecurity, developer tools, infrastructure, or AI

  • Hands-on experience with GitHub (or similar version control systems) and CI/CD pipelines

  • Experience with a support/ticketing platform such as Pylon (or similar tools like Zendesk or Salesforce)

  • Basic scripting or coding ability, and comfort exploring a codebase to isolate an issue

  • Strong written and verbal communication skills

  • Comfortable working in an early-stage, fast-moving environment

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
